B.Sc. Agriculture or Bachelor of Science in Agriculture is an undergraduate Agriculture Science and Technology course. The duration of this course is four years.

Yes, you are eligible to get job in Telangana if pursue B.Sc(Agriculture) in Hyderabad. The name of best employment area for you are given below.

=> Colleges & Universities

=> Agriculture Sector

=> Food Processing Companies

=> Dairy Farms

=> Fertilizers Companies

=> FMCG Companies

ELIGIBILITY FOR B.SC AG course

Candidate must have passed 12th class in science stream from a recognize Board.
